WebJan 10, 2024 · 04-18-2024 09:22 PM. Validate any AppStacks you are trying to attach aren't built using < 2.13.3 templates. If so the Start Menu won't start. You will have to recreate the package using > 2.13.3 template or downgrade the AppVolumes Agent to 2.12. WebJul 24, 2024 · If the Start menu still won't open, then the issue is likely with the Start menu. Make sure the Windows key isn't locked. Some keyboards include a Windows Lock key with an indicator that will disable the Windows key, similar to the Num Lock key. It usually has the Windows logo with a lock next to it.
